Anlo
Guest House - Accommodation in De
Kelders, Western
Cape is situated east of Hermanus,
5 km from Gansbaai
and a 1.5 hour drive from Cape Town in the quaint village of De Kelders
with magnificent views over the world famous whale
watching waters of Walker
Bay.Come and live the very best of the Cape Experience with the
unsurpassed natural beauty of fynbos, whale watching, scuba diving &
great white shark viewing or cage diving, exciting cuisine & of
course your caring hosts Annelie & Ezette.

Anlo
Guest House hosts 5 beautiful individually decorated en suite bedrooms
with hairdryers, ceiling fans, electric blankets and tea and coffee
trays. Underfloor heating is standard in each of the rooms. Four
bedrooms, the dining room, all the quest reading rooms and lounge have
seaviews.To round off the setting we have a small cold water swimming
pool and a heated jaccuzzi. You will also find a library, guest lounge
with satellite television, telephone, fax and internet facilities. The
establishment is fully licensed, offers a laundry service and also a
transport service. Picnic Baskets organised. Secure parking is
available. They have a qualified tour guide on
site. He is fluent in French and available to assist you with your day
trip activities. He will assist planning and accompany you on
explorations the rugged coastline with its many caves, coastal fynbos
areas and unspoilt beaches.
Anlo
Guest House offers one of the best positions on the South African whale
route for those who want to relax whilst keeping a lookout for the next
appearance of those graceful giants of the sea. Southern Right whales
visit our coast form August to December to calf and are a major highlight
on every Cape itinerary! Excellent whale watching charters are offered
by a select group of permit holders who adhere to a strict code of conduct,
ensuring the conservation of whales and other marine life.Great
White Shark cage diving is certainly not for the faint hearted,
but sharks can be viewed from the surface as well.
